Join Us for Trailjam 2026

We’re excited to invite all families to take part in Trailjam 2026 on Saturday 18 July 2026.

Trailjam is a worldwide hiking event inspired by Jamboree on the Trail, bringing Scouts, Guides, families, and friends together to enjoy the outdoors on the same day across the globe.
